비행시험 데이터를 활용한 스마트 무인기 엔진의 비선형 특성 분석

Abstract

fetched live from OpenAlex

한국항공우주연구원에서 개발 중인 스마트 무인기는 Pratt&Whitney Canada 사의 PW206C 터보 축 엔진을 주 추진기관으로 사용한다. 엔진의 전자식 제어기 개발을 위해서는 비선형 특성 분석이 중요하며 이를 위해 천이해석 프로그램을 통해 다양한 운용환경에서의 동적 거동 특성을 분석해야 한다. 본 연구에서는 엔진 제작사에서 제공한 천이해석 프로그램을 분석하고 스마트 무인기용 터보 축 엔진의 비행시험 데이터와 비교하였다. 비행시험 데이터 분석을 통한 스마트 무인기 엔진의 특성을 프로그램에 반영하고, 프로그램의 신뢰도를 검증하기 위해 비행시험 데이터 및 정상상태 성능예측프로그램 결과와 비교하였다.
